I\'ve always loved Kroots and then a friend gave me a sprue (thanks Vincenti!) so I had no excuse not to do one.

I\'m really very pleased with how he turned out. I tried some new things, such as layering (which took bloomin\' ages by the way!) and I think the end results were worth it. I\'ve never had a model come out so smooth :D

I wanted him to be a tracker - the best in his tribe - so kept the colours natural and with the neutral snowy base, he really stands out without being too bright.

I like your color selection a lot but the execution is what gets me. the NMM on the dagger and gun muzzle don\'t look very blended along with the belly scales. If those areas were blended as nicely as the quills on his heas, then this would be extra awesome.

he looks lovely but i agree with mathew. the nmm looks unfinished, especially on his dagger. i looks as if you have started highlighting the grey and have forgotten to shade it, which is a shame. the rest is lovely though, especially the snow on the top of the stone
